PEACE OFFICER JAIL CHAPLAINS ASSOCIATION, founded in 2006, is a small nonprofit in the Religion sector that reported $468K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ue decreased 10% compared to the prior year. Expenses of $408K left a modest 13% surplus.

Mission

BRING CHRIST'S SALVATION TO JAIL, SERVE AND DISCIPLE IN THE COMMUNITY AND CONNECT TO HIS CHURCH.

CHAPLAINCY TO PEACE OFFICER AND INCARCERATED INDIVIDUALS-11 INMATES RESPONDED IN A SURVEY PERSONAL GROWTH IN: 1) BECAUSE OF THIS GROUP, I AM BETTER ABLE TO MAKE BETTER CHOICES IN MY DAILY LIFE (100%) 2) I AM NOW RELATING IN MORE HEALTHY WAYS WITH MY FAMILY AND OTHERS AS A RESULT OF THIS GROUP (100%), 3) I NOW TAKE GREATER RESPONSIBILITY FOR MYSELF AND MY BEHAVIOR THEN WHEN I FIRST BEGAN THIS GROUP (100%), 4) MY THOUGHTS, ATTITUDES, AND ACTIONS REECT A POSITIVE CHANGE AS A RESULT OF ATTENDING THIS GROUP (90%), AND 5) THIS GROUP HAS HELPED ME BE MORE HONEST WITH MYSELF, GOD, AND OTHERS (100%).7,107 TOTAL PARTICIPANTS IN SMALL GROUPS IN CASS COUNTY JAIL. WATER BAPTISMS IN THE SECURE AREA OF THE CASS COUNTY JAIL INCREASED FROM 137 IN 2023 TO 193 IN 2024.-HOSTED HOSPITALITY FOR SHERIFF'S OFFICE AWARDS CEREMONY ON APRIL 25TH-HOSTED JAIL STAFF PICNIC ON MAY 10TH-2ND CHANCES PICNIC ON JUNE 25TH-CO-HOSTED THUNDER ROAD ON AUGUST 19TH
